Anybody...Want My Sister
[34]
$9.00
Author: Ken Bradbury
Minutes: 10
Cast: 1 Male / 1 Female
Suitable for Young Children: Y

Brett has his choice between taking his little sister T.J. with him on a date to the drive-in or staying home with her. T.J. promised Brett he wouldnt even know she was there, RIGHT! In the end he wishes he would have stayed home. Year 1986.

This Humorous Duet includes two (2) copies.
